Seared Salmon Filet with Steamed Asparagus and Cauliflower Mash
Enjoy a beautifully balanced dinner featuring a perfectly seared 6 oz salmon filet, complemented by tender steamed asparagus and a creamy cauliflower mash with a touch of olive oil and unsweetened almond milk. This dish is designed to delight your palate with vibrant flavors while meeting your nutritional goals.
INGREDIENTS
6 oz Salmon Filet
1 cup Asparagus
1 cup Cauliflower Florets
1 tsp Olive Oil
1/4 cup Unsweetened Almond Milk
Salt, a pinch
Black Pepper, a pinch
PREPARATION
Begin by patting the salmon filet dry and seasoning both sides with a pinch of salt and black pepper.
Preheat a non-stick skillet over medium-high heat and add the salmon, skin-side down if applicable. Sear for about 3-4 minutes per side until a golden crust forms and the center reaches your desired doneness.
While the salmon cooks, steam the asparagus by placing them in a steamer basket over boiling water for about 4-5 minutes until tender-crisp.
For the cauliflower mash, steam the cauliflower florets until tender (around 8-10 minutes). Transfer to a blender or use a potato masher to combine with olive oil, unsweetened almond milk, and a pinch of salt and pepper. Blend or mash until smooth and creamy.
Plate the dish by arranging the seared salmon filet alongside a serving of steamed asparagus and a generous scoop of cauliflower mash. Serve immediately and enjoy.
